FC 24: Mastering the Controlled Sprint Technique

Oct-06-2023 PST FC 24

In the world of football video games, new strategies and techniques emerge every year, aiming to give players an edge over their opponents. One such technique that has gained immense popularity is the controlled sprint, a sprinting trick that can be an absolute game-changer when executed correctly. However, mastering this technique requires a deep understanding of its intricacies and a focus on three key aspects. In this article, we will explore the controlled sprint technique in detail and uncover the secrets to reaching its full potential.


Before delving into the specifics of controlled sprinting, it is essential to understand the crucial difference between regular sprinting and controlled sprinting. Many players make the mistake of spamming the sprint button (usually the R1 button) in an attempt to master controlled sprinting, but this approach is flawed. Regular sprinting involves running at high speed without any ball contact, whereas controlled sprinting focuses on keeping the ball close to your feet while accelerating rapidly.


When you sprint without ball contact, it becomes easier for opponents to dispossess you, limiting your options on the field. Passing, shooting, skill moves, and dribbling all become impossible without ball contact. Controlled sprinting, on the other hand, allows you to maintain close ball control while maintaining a high pace. This can be exemplified by the likes of Lionel Messi, who excels at control sprinting, effortlessly gliding past defenders while keeping the ball close to his feet.


To master controlled sprinting, there are three essential aspects you need to focus on, with the third being the most crucial. Let's break them down one by one.


Knowing When to Use Controlled Sprint: Simply spamming the sprint button will not yield the desired results. Controlled sprinting is most effective when used strategically. For example, in situations where you have space in front of you, you can exploit it by combining controlled sprinting with a ball roll, allowing you to outmaneuver defenders and create scoring opportunities. Similarly, controlled sprinting can be utilized in midfield play to maintain quick ball touches and evade opponents.


Combining Controlled Sprint with Left Stick Dribbling: Controlled sprinting becomes even more potent when combined with left stick dribbling. By sprinting into pockets of space and using left stick dribbling to change direction, you can navigate through tight defensive formations and create scoring chances. Mastering left stick dribbling techniques will enhance your control while executing controlled sprints, giving you a significant advantage on the field.


Mastering Control Sprint with Skill Moves and Normal Sprinting: Many players make the mistake of simply holding down the R1 button and running continuously. However, this is an incorrect approach. To truly master controlled sprinting, you need to release the sprint button strategically. When a defender gets closer, you should let go of the R1 button momentarily, creating a window of opportunity to outmaneuver the opponent. Additionally, understanding when to use normal sprinting (R2 button) to exploit ample space is crucial. Combining skill moves with controlled sprinting and left stick dribbling will further enhance your ability to beat defenders effectively.


To set up your opponent for controlled sprinting, focus on two key factors: utilizing left stick dribbling and skill moves. By utilizing left stick dribbling, you can entice the defender to come closer, providing you with an opportunity to exploit the space they leave behind. Once the defender is within range, unleash a skill move to leave them in your wake. This combination of techniques will enable you to set up defenders and take your game to the next level.


It's important to note that players with a technical playstyle will achieve even greater speeds while executing controlled sprints, allowing for precise turns and dribbling movements. This is why players like Lionel Messi, who possess a technical playstyle, are currently considered meta in the game.
